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Station Facilities and Accessibility

While Canary Wharf (Elizabeth line) station does not have a traditional ticket office, self-service ticket machines are conveniently situated for purchasing and collecting tickets you bought online. The station is designed with accessibility in mind, featuring step-free access throughout and accessible ticket machines. For those needing a bit more assistance, staff is always on hand to help and there are clear signage and announcement systems to keep you informed.

Despite its central location, amenities such as toilets and refreshment facilities are not available on site. However, the area surrounding the station is brimming with shops, cafes, and restaurants, ensuring you won't go wanting. Bicycle facilities are similarly sparse, reflecting a penchant for walking in this uniquely pedestrian-friendly area.

Onward Travel Connections

Getting around from Canary Wharf (Elizabeth line) station is a breeze with several modes of transport at your disposal. You're just a short step from the Jubilee Line on the London Underground and the Docklands Light Railway (DLR), facilitating swift commutes to the city and other parts of London. If you're planning to fly, trains from here connect directly to Heathrow Terminals 2, 3, 4, and 5, lending convenience to your airport transfer.

Facilities and Amenities at Hounslow Station

At Hounslow station, ticket buying and collection services are straightforward. The ticket office operates from 06:25 to 13:10 on weekdays and 07:40 to 14:30 on Saturdays, ensuring you're covered during your early morning travels. Additionally, ticket machines are available for collecting tickets purchased online and are equipped with accessible options for Disabled Persons Railcard holders. Accessibility is taken seriously here, with step-free access to parts of the station and available induction loops for the hearing impaired.

While the station lacks staff help, customer help points are available for any inquiries, and CCTV cameras ensure passenger safety. Restrooms, including accessible toilets, are located on Platform 1, and refreshments are also available at the station to keep you energized for your travels. For those cycling to and from the station, ample bicycle storage is provided, plus CCTV coverage for added security.
